  • About Vertigo
  •  

Note: This addon REQUIRES you to have LibSlash installed! You can download LibSlash from the WAR section of Curse: http://war.curse.com/downloads/details/13510/

Vertigo allows you to customize action bar layouts - set the number of columns, the number of buttons on the bar, show/hide the pagers or background for each bar, and whether or not to show empty slots.

Example usage:

/vert cols 2 1 (sets bar 2 to 1 column, i.e. vertical)

Use /vert or /vertigo in-game for a full list of options.

  • Aiiane said 

    The problem is that Vertigo doesn't actually choose how the buttons are laid out, it just changes settings that the Mythic action bar code uses to then build the bars. So there isn't really a way to change that ordering without completely rewriting the action bar modules.
